#b73eff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b73eff is composed of 71.8% red, 24.3%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.2% cyan, 75.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 277.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 62.2%. #b73eff color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7cff with #6f00ff.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#b73eff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b73eff has RGB values of R:183, G:62,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 12009215.

Shades and Tints of #b73eff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f9efff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b73eff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a097a6 is the less saturated color, while #b73eff is the most saturated one.
